Devang Patel0e821f42011-04-12 23:21:44 +0000383/* Byref variables, in Blocks, are declared by the programmer as "SomeType
384 VarName;", but the compiler creates a __Block_byref_x_VarName struct, and
385 gives the variable VarName either the struct, or a pointer to the struct, as
386 its type. This is necessary for various behind-the-scenes things the
387 compiler needs to do with by-reference variables in Blocks.
388
389 However, as far as the original *programmer* is concerned, the variable
390 should still have type 'SomeType', as originally declared.
391
392 The function getBlockByrefType dives into the __Block_byref_x_VarName
393 struct to find the original type of the variable, which is then assigned to
394 the variable's Debug Information Entry as its real type. So far, so good.
395 However now the debugger will expect the variable VarName to have the type
396 SomeType. So we need the location attribute for the variable to be an
397 expression that explains to the debugger how to navigate through the
398 pointers and struct to find the actual variable of type SomeType.
399
400 The following function does just that. We start by getting
401 the "normal" location for the variable. This will be the location
402 of either the struct __Block_byref_x_VarName or the pointer to the
403 struct __Block_byref_x_VarName.
404
405 The struct will look something like:
406
407 struct __Block_byref_x_VarName {
408 ... <various fields>
409 struct __Block_byref_x_VarName *forwarding;
410 ... <various other fields>
411 SomeType VarName;
412 ... <maybe more fields>
413 };
414
415 If we are given the struct directly (as our starting point) we
416 need to tell the debugger to:
417
418 1). Add the offset of the forwarding field.
419
420 2). Follow that pointer to get the real __Block_byref_x_VarName
421 struct to use (the real one may have been copied onto the heap).
422
423 3). Add the offset for the field VarName, to find the actual variable.
424
425 If we started with a pointer to the struct, then we need to
426 dereference that pointer first, before the other steps.
427 Translating this into DWARF ops, we will need to append the following
428 to the current location description for the variable:
429
430 DW_OP_deref -- optional, if we start with a pointer
431 DW_OP_plus_uconst <forward_fld_offset>
432 DW_OP_deref
433 DW_OP_plus_uconst <varName_fld_offset>
434
435 That is what this function does. */
